Skip to main content

Онлайн Base64 кодирование

Используйте наш бесплатный Base64-энкодер онлайн. Мгновенно кодируйте текст и файлы без ограничений по использованию, с безопасной обработкой данных — прямо в вашем браузере. (Перевод сохраняет технический стиль оригинала, использует естественные для русского языка формулировки и включает ключевые термины, такие как "онлайн", "без ограничений", "безопасная обработка данных". Грамматика и пунктуация адаптированы под русские нормы.)

Input Text

Base64 Decode

Output

Export Options

轻图神器小程序码

🎨 轻图神器

支持图片压缩、裁剪拼图、去水印,免费图片处理小程序

轻影神器小程序码

🎬 轻影神器

一键去除短视频水印、压缩大小、格式互转小程序

Что такое Base64 Онлайн-Кодирование?

Инструмент Base64 Онлайн-Кодирование — это мощный веб-утилит, который преобразует текст или бинарные файлы в кодировку Base64. Base64 кодирование — это метод преобразования любого бинарных данных в ASCII-символы для передачи через текстовые протоколы, такие как электронная почта или встраивание в документы JSON/XML.

По сути, инструмент предлагает следующие функции:

  • Преобразование любого обычного текста в Base64
  • Преобразование целых файлов (изображений, документов и т.д.) в строки Base64
  • Возможность настройки таких параметров, как набор символов, отступы, разрывы строк или безопасное для URL кодирование
  • Добавление префикса Data URI, который можно использовать непосредственно в HTML/CSS
  • Предоставление опций экспорта в форматах TXT, JSON, XML, CSV или HTML

Интерфейс состоит из двух основных разделов: в разделе ввода пользователь либо вводит текст, либо загружает файл, а в разделе вывода отображается результат Base64. Предоставляются дополнительные опции для настройки кодирования в соответствии с вашими потребностями.

Благодаря функции работы в реальном времени пользователи могут наблюдать за процессом кодирования и получать результат одновременно, так как они также могут просматривать файл при необходимости. Предоставляются функции экспорта с опцией включения метаданных и обертывания кода.

Как использовать Base64 Онлайн-Кодирование

  1. Ввод исходных данных:

    • Напишите или вставьте текст в текстовую область ввода
    • Или нажмите 'Загрузить файл' и выберите ваш файл для кодирования
  2. Настройка опций кодирования:

    • Выберите набор символов: UTF-8, ASCII или Latin-1
    • Включите или отключите 'Добавить отступ (=)' для стандартных символов отступа Base64
    • Включите или отключите 'Разрывы строк', чтобы разделять каждые 76 символов (по RFC)
    • Проверьте 'Добавить префикс Data URI', чтобы добавить схему Data URI к выходу
    • Включите 'Безопасное для URL кодирование', чтобы использовать URL-безопасный вариант Base64 (- и _ вместо + и /)
  3. Подготовка опций экспорта:

    • Выберите формат экспорта: Обычный текст (.txt), JSON (.json), XML (.xml), CSV (.csv) или HTML-фрагмент (.html)
    • По желанию включите метаданные файла в экспорт
    • По желанию оберните выход как фрагмент кода
  4. Обработка и использование результатов:

    • Кодированный результат в Base64 автоматически появляется в разделе 'Выход'
    • Используйте 'Копировать', чтобы скопировать выход в буфер обмена
    • Используйте 'Загрузить', чтобы сохранить кодированный выход в выбранном формате экспорта
    • Используйте 'Очистить', чтобы удалить все содержимое и начать сначала

Общие вопросы

Что такое кодирование Base64?

Base64 — это система кодирования из двоичного в текстовый формат, которая представляет двоичные данные в виде ASCII-строки путем перевода их в представление с основанием 64. Это используется в случаях, когда необходимо передавать двоичные данные через текстовые системы, такие как электронная почта или JSON.

Можно ли кодировать файлы этим инструментом?

Конечно! Просто загрузите любой тип файла, и он будет преобразован в формат Base64. Инструмент принимает практически все распространенные форматы файлов, включая изображения, документы и архивы. Нажмите кнопку 'Загрузить файл', выберите ваш файл и продолжайте.

Безопасно ли кодирование Base64?

Base64 — это не шифрование, а кодирование. Оно лишь изменяет представление данных. Не используйте Base64 для передачи первоклассной информации, если она не зашифрована. Любой программист сможет преобразовать строку Base64 обратно с помощью нашего инструмента Base64 Онлайн-Декодирование.

Какие наборы символов поддерживаются?

Мы поддерживаем кодировки UTF-8 (Unicode), ASCII и Latin-1 (ISO-8859-1) для правильной обработки международных символов. Пользователи могут выбрать свой предпочтительный набор символов в опциях кодирования выше.

Можно ли декодировать строки Base64?

Да, хотя этот инструмент предназначен для кодирования, есть отдельный инструмент Base64 Онлайн-Декодирование, который позволяет декодировать строки Base64 обратно в исходные данные. Он доступен по ссылке 'Base64 Decode' в кнопках действий.

Есть ли ограничение по размеру для кодирования?

Инструмент обрабатывает большие файлы, однако, возможны проблемы с производительностью браузера при слишком больших файлах. Чтобы избежать проблем, рекомендуется использовать файлы размером до 10 МБ.

Какие форматы экспорта доступны?

Этот инструмент поддерживает следующие форматы экспорта: Обычный текст (.txt), JSON (.json), XML (.xml), CSV (.csv) и HTML-фрагмент (.html). Вы можете выбрать один из них в выпадающем меню 'Формат экспорта' в опциях экспорта.

Можно ли добавить метаданные к моим кодированным файлам?

Да, есть опция, которая позволяет включить метаданные файла для результата. Когда эта опция включена, она добавляет информацию, такую как имя файла, размер и тип, в выход, соответствующий выбранному формату экспорта.

Что такое безопасное для URL кодирование?

Безопасное для URL кодирование означает использование измененного алфавита Base64, в котором + и / заменены на - и _ соответственно, чтобы кодированная строка была безопасна для использования в URL и именах файлов. Включите эту опцию, если вы хотите использовать вашу строку Base64 в веб-адресах.

Как использовать закодированные данные в HTML?

В опциях проверьте 'Добавить префикс Data URI', что позволяет добавить схему Data URI к выходу (например, data:image/png;base64,). Это означает, что вы сможете немедленно использовать его внутри HTML-тега img или свойства background CSS.